About The Position

A Hydraulic Assembler is responsible for building, testing, and inspecting hydraulic systems and components such as pumps, valves, hoses, and cylinders. Success in this role requires a combination of technical, mechanical, and safety-related skills to ensure systems are assembled correctly, operate reliably, and meet required quality standards.

Requirements

  • Ability to assemble hydraulic systems, including bending and fitting hard lines, and following blueprints and bills of materials.
  • Experience assembling pumps using technical drawings
  • Skills in connecting hoses and electrical harnesses, running, making, cleaning, and protecting hoses.
  • Installing and troubleshooting cylinders, bushings, pipes, and hoses on booms and sticks.
  • Interpreting technical drawings, schematics, and assembly instructions to ensure correct fit and function.
  • Using screwdrivers, wrenches, and other manual tools during assembly.
  • Operating torque wrenches, pneumatic air tools, calibrators, and measuring tapes.
  • Ability to use/read precision measuring equipment
  • Understanding mechanical systems and fluid dynamics
  • Ensuring quality control and correct installation
  • Follow procedures, operate tools and equipment safely, and maintain hazard-free work area
  • Identifying and resolving assembly issues
  • Collaborating with engineers and other technicians and reporting issues effectively
  • Adapting to challenges and learning new technologies
  • Meeting deadlines while maintaining quality
  • High school diploma or equivalent
